Colored pencils are excellent for the weathered details on the pier and precise lines of the sailboat. Markers can provide smooth, even coverage for the large sky and water areas. Watercolor pencils allow for soft, blended effects on the ocean and sky, offering a unique artistic touch to this pier coloring page.
Start with the largest areas like the sky and ocean, using broad strokes. Use a consistent direction for coloring the pier planks to create a uniform texture. Keep the sailboat simple, using solid blocks of color for the sails and hull. Practice light pressure for soft blends and firmer pressure for darker shadows. Outline elements first to help stay within the lines.
Create realistic weathered wood effects on the pier by layering multiple shades of browns and grays, using cross-hatching or stippling for texture. Develop depth in the water by blending blues and greens, adding reflections and subtle ripple patterns near the pilings. Use gradient techniques for the sky, transitioning from lighter tones near the horizon to deeper hues overhead, possibly incorporating soft clouds. Add intricate details to the sailboat, such as ropes, flag elements, or subtle reflections on its hull. Experiment with a light source, creating shadows under the pier and on the shaded side of the sailboat for dramatic effect.
